1h - Dave Myers and Si King explore the food and music of the American south, beginning with a trip to Memphis, Tennessee, where they try a soul stew and fried chicken.
1h - Dave and Si continue their journey as they head to New Orleans, where they meet blues musician Little Freddie King and get to grips with some of the best local food, providing their own twist to a southern classic - po'boy, a traditional sandwich.
1h - Dave and Si follow in the footsteps of music legends and try more Southern food, stopping at a classic diner to try Tennessee dishes. The duo then heads to Elvis Presley's Graceland mansion in Memphis to interview George Klein, the singer's friend.
1h - Si and Dave visit the hotbed of Cajun culture in Lafayette, Louisiana, where they sample crawfish and groove at a jam session.
1h - The duo return to New Orleans, where Simon King tries to convince Dave to enjoy jazz and cook classic local dishes, including jambalaya and gumbo.
1h - The duo takes the road to Nashville, Tennessee, where they learn about the roots of country music, cook biscuits and gravy, and visit the Grand Ole Opry stage.
44min - Dave Myers and Si King relive their most memorable moments from the series, exploring the food culture and rich musical styles of the American south.
